What substance is known to have an irritating effect similar to bromine and chlorine?

Explanation:
Fluorine is the correct answer because it is a highly reactive and toxic gas that possesses strong irritating properties, similar to bromine and chlorine. These three substances are halogens, and they are known for causing irritation to mucous membranes and the respiratory system. Fluorine, in particular, is notorious for being a severe irritant and can cause significant respiratory distress upon exposure, often leading to coughing, choking, and damage to lung tissue. The other substances mentioned do not share these same irritating characteristics to the extent that fluorine does. For instance, carbon disulfide is primarily a solvent and poses different health risks, such as neurotoxicity and effects on the liver. Acetylene is a flammable gas used mainly in welding and does not have the same type of respiratory irritant effects. Hydrogen cyanide, while toxic and potentially irritating, primarily poses risks through systemic poisoning and does not act as a respiratory irritant in the same way as fluorine, bromine, and chlorine do.
